They could very well be Snowy, but they also obviously carry Blue dilution, so they are probably Blue Snowy. That would be my guess based also on the slight hooding of the hen and the extended laced claret of the drake. They had to have come from one parent that carried Blue and also light phase and/or harlequin phase, most likely would be a Butterscotch or a mixed color (in addition to the Snowy parent). They also though did have to have a parent that carried dusky, hence probably Snowy. There are only so many mixes of color they could be since light phase or harlequin phase don't show up in the first generation unless both parents carry the gene. That would eliminate several potential candidates as parents.
My guess would be that they are Blue Snowy, probably from a Snowy x Butterscotch cross or something very similar.
